Pre-Physical Therapy
General Information
Bachelor’s Degree Required
Yes
Entrance Exam
(Graduate Record Examination)
Entrance Exam Resources
Patient Care Experience &/or Shadowing Hours
>100 hours

Recommended Coursework (PDF)
Biology Courses
BIOL221Z Principles of Biology w/ Lab (5)
BIOL222Z Principles of Biology w/ Lab (5)
BIOL223Z Principles of Biology w/ Lab (5)
BIOL231 Human Anatomy & Physiology I w/ Lab (4)
BIOL232 Human Anatomy & Physiology II w/ Lab (4)
BIOL233 Human Anatomy & Physiology III w/ Lab (4)
Chemistry Courses
CHEM221Z General Chemistry w/ Lab (5)
CHEM222Z General Chemistry w/ Lab (5)
CHEM223Z General Chemistry w/ Lab (5)
Physics Courses
PHYS201 General Physics w/ Lab (4)
PHYS202 General Physics w/ Lab (4)
PHYS203 General Physics w/ Lab (4)
Math Courses
MATH111Z College Algebra (4) or MATH112Z Pre-Calculus (4)
STAT243Z Elementary Statistics (4)
Social Science Courses
SOC204Z Introduction to Sociology (5)
SOC206Z Introduction to Sociology: Problems (5)
PSY201Z General Psychology (4)
PSY202Z General Psychology (4)
Strongly Suggested Electives/Additional Courses
SCI215 Medical Terminology (3)
Notes
The curriculum in the Pre-Physical Therapy pathway is designed to prepare students for the Graduate Record Examination (GRE) and entrance into a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T) program. Course prerequisites for admission vary significantly across DPT programs. Students are strongly encouraged to work closely with their Advisor when selecting appropriate coursework.
